比特币作为一种广泛使用的数字货币,其钱包地址是用户进行交易的核心部分。了解比特币钱包地址的生成及使用,可以帮助用户更安全、有效地管理自己的数字资产。本文将详细介绍比特币钱包地址的生成原理、不同类型的钱包地址以及如何安全使用比特币钱包地址,确保每位用户都能清楚掌握相关知识。

一、比特币钱包地址的基本概念

比特币钱包地址是一个由字母和数字组成的字符串,功能类似于银行账户号码。用户可以通过钱包地址接收和发送比特币。在进行交易时,用户只需提供对方的比特币钱包地址,便能完成相应的转账。钱包地址的生成与比特币的公钥和私钥密切相关。

二、比特币钱包地址的类型

目前,比较常见的比特币钱包地址类型主要有三种:P2PKH(Pay-to-Public-Key-Hash)、P2SH(Pay-to-Script-Hash)和SegWit(隔离见证)地址。

  • P2PKH地址以“1”开头,例如:1A1zP1eP5QGefi2DMPTfTL5SLmv7DivfNa。此类地址是最初的比特币地址类型,适合普通用户使用。
  • P2SH地址以“3”开头,例如:3J98t1WpEZ73CNmQviecrnyiWrnqRhWNLy。此类型地址多用于复杂的多签名交易。
  • SegWit地址以“bc1”开头,例如:bc1qw508d6qejxtdg4y5r3z6ywd2wz3yqh0qgqp6。此类地址通过隔离见证技术,提高了交易的效率和降低了手续费。

三、比特币钱包地址的生成原理

比特币地址的生成过程涉及多个技术步骤,从密钥对的生成到地址的最终创建。

  1. 生成密钥对:首先使用加密算法生成一个私钥,并对应生成公钥。私钥是随机生成的一串数字,用户需妥善保存;公钥可以公开与他人分享。
  2. 计算公钥哈希:对公钥进行SHA-256和RIPEMD-160哈希处理,以得到公钥的哈希值。
  3. 添加网络标识:在公钥哈希前添加一个网络前缀(对比特币而言通常是0x00),指示其为主网络地址。
  4. 计算校验码:通过对所得地址进行双重SHA-256哈希,取其前4个字节作为校验码。此步骤确保用户在输入地址时减少错误。
  5. 组合生成最终地址:将前面的部分组合在一起,最后通过Base58编码,得到用户可使用的比特币钱包地址。

四、如何安全使用比特币钱包地址

安全使用比特币钱包地址至关重要,以下几点建议有助于用户防范潜在的安全风险:

  • 妥善保存私钥:私钥绝不能与他人分享,一旦泄露,资产将面临被盗风险。如果您使用在线钱包,确保选择声誉良好的平台。
  • 定期备份钱包:定期备份钱包信息,尤其是私钥和助记词,可以帮助用户在设备丢失或损坏时快速恢复资产。
  • 启用双重认证:在使用交易所或在线钱包时,务必启用双重认证功能,提高账户的安全性。
  • 警惕钓鱼攻击:不要轻易点击不明链接,防止潜在的钓鱼攻击,保护个人信息和钱包安全。

相关问题解答

1. 比特币钱包地址丢失了怎么办?

丢失比特币钱包地址会导致无法访问相应的比特币资源,尤其是当钱包地址绑定私钥时,私钥更是关键因素。可采取以下步骤尝试恢复:

  • 查找备份文件:通常用户会在设备上或云端保存钱包的备份文件,尝试查找相关文件。
  • 使用助记词:一些钱包在创建时会生成助记词,如果都记下了,可以通过助记词恢复对应地址和私钥。
  • 借助专业工具:部分专业工具和软件可以帮助用户恢复遗失的比特币地址及相应资产,但需谨慎验证其可信度。

如果完全无法恢复,但相关资产依然在链上存在,建议寻求专家或社区的帮助,根据特定情况给予指导。

2. 比特币地址是否会被追踪?

比特币钱包地址作为链上数据,其所有交易记录是公开的,可以被任何人查看。因此,虽然比特币提供了一定程度的匿名性,但通过链上数据分析,用户的交易行为可能被追踪。有以下几种情况:

  • 链上分析:一些公司专门研究比特币及其链上的活动,通过流动性分析等技术,可以识别某个地址或多个地址与特定用户的关联。
  • KYC政策:在某些交易所,用户在创建账户和进行交易时需要提供身份验证信息,可能会间接暴露真实身份。
  • 交易和地址使用:如果用户在多个地方使用同一地址,便可能被与其他数据绑定并进一步追踪。

如果需要保护隐私,可以使用新生成的地址进行每一次交易,或使用隐私增强工具(如混币服务),降低被追踪的风险。

3. 怎样选择适合自己的比特币钱包?

选择比特币钱包时,可以考虑以下几点:

  • 安全性:优先考虑钱包的安全性,硬件钱包通常是最安全的选择,其次是手机和桌面软件钱包,最后是在线钱包。
  • 使用便捷程度:钱包的用户界面及操作流程应简单易懂,以便快速完成交易,提高使用体验。
  • 支持的功能:选择支持多种功能的钱包,如多币种支持、交易历史查询和实时价格更新等,为用户提供更多便利。
  • 社区评价:参考社区对该钱包的评价和反馈,从而选择信誉良好的钱包。

建议在选择前进行详细的背景调查,并确保对应的钱包软件是最新的版本,以获得最佳的安全性。

4. 比特币交易的手续费是如何计算的?

比特币交易手续费的高低与多种因素有关,主要包括:

  • 交易数据大小:比特币交易的费用按字节计算,更复杂的交易(如包含多个输入)可能导致更高的手续费。
  • 网络拥堵程度:当网络流量高峰期时,矿工会优先处理手续费更高的交易。这意味着用户如果在网络压力大时发送交易,需支付更高手续费以确保快速确认。
  • 矿工选择:矿工在选取交易时会根据手续费来选择,以实现收益最大化。用户可以在低峰期发送交易,以降低手续费。

在发送比特币时,一般建议查看当前网络的平均手续费,合理调整自己的费用设置,以确保交易顺利进行。

综上所述,了解比特币钱包地址及相关知识,不仅有助于提升个人数字货币管理能力,更能有效避免在使用过程中可能遇到的安全风险。希望通过本文的详尽介绍,让您对比特币钱包地址有一个全面的认识。